Goya Shredded Chicken Tacos
Watch the video here! For an easy, delicious taco night, try these Shredded Chicken Tacos. The chicken filling, also known as Tinga de Pollo in Mexico—especially the Puebla region—is made by slowly cooking chicken breasts in a seasoned tomato-and-chile sauce to make them super tender and extra tasty. GOYA Food’s Chicken and Corn Chili
This isn’t your ordinary chili—it’s made with chickpeas! To make this unique one-pot meal, seasoned chicken is cooked together with onions, garlic, bold spices, tomato sauce, GOYA® Pico de Gallo Salsa, nutty GOYA® Chick Peas and corn. After simmering for just 20 minutes, top with fresh chopped cilantro and dig into a comforting, mouthwatering bowl of goodness.
GOYA Beef and Bean Taco Skillet
Make your taco night a one-skillet success with this easy Beef and Bean Taco Skillet recipe! The trick: simmer ground beef with GOYA® Pinto Beans in Sauce, which are already seasoned with tomato, cilantro and Latin spices. The rich broth from the beans adds just the right touch of flavor to the meat. Then sprinkle cheese, scallions, lettuce and GOYA® Pico de Gallo-Mild over the bean mixture – right into the pan. Scoop into warm tortillas and enjoy this easy, delicioso dinner.
